Location: Rümlang Workload: 80-100% Your tasks: Tasks To strengthen our R&D team, we are seeking a Machine Learning Engineer – Wearables & Sensor Data to design, implement, and optimise Python-based machine learning pipelines and algorithms that power our wearable sensing technology. Main tasks: Develop and validate machine learning algorithms to predict core body temperature and related physiological parameters based on peripheral sensor signals (e.g., heart rate, skin temperature, heat flux). Design, implement, and document standardised model training and inference pipelines to ensure reproducibility and traceability Manage and maintain datasets and measurement databases to ensure data quality, accessibility, and consistency for model development and evaluation. Analyse internal and customer data to assess algorithm performance, identify opportunities for improvement, and deliver clear, analytical reports and recommendations. Provide internal consultancy and feedback to product and development teams on algorithm behaviour, feasibility, and performance to guide product enhancements and innovation.
